Two Dead in Early Morning Crash

The Mercury Sable was traveling on State Road 684, when it struck a utility pole and a tree.

A 26-year-old driver and her 22-year-old passenger died in a pre-dawn crash Sunday, when their Mercury Sable veered out of control on State Road 684, then  hit a utilty pole and tree.

Chrissie Woods of Palmetto and Jontrease Yarn of Palmetto died from their injuries.

According to the Florida Highway patrol, Woods was driving her 2002 Mecury at about 4:35 a.m. Saturday, when she apparently lost control on State Road 684, near the junction of U.S. 41.

The car rotated counter-clockwise, jumped a curb, then hit a utility pole before crashing head-on into a tree. Neither occupant was wearing a seatbelt, according to the police eport.
